Perform testing of packaging components to include two of the following:
- Ampoules
- Bottles
- Vials
- Stoppers
- Caps
- Labels

Evidence requirements
Evidence the activity has been undertaken by the trainee​.
Reflection on the activity at one or more time points after the event including learning from the activity and/or areas of the trainees practice for development.
An action plan to implement learning and/or to address skills or knowledge gaps identified.
Considerations
Considerations are suggestions about what may be useful for the trainee to think about while undertaking a training activity. They should not be considered as a mandatory checklist. Trainees should not be expected to demonstrate or provide evidence for each of the considerations listed.
- Test specification
- Pharmacopoeial requirements
- ISO standards
- Equipment calibration
- Requirements for new equipment
- Staff competence
- IQC and EQA
- SOPs
- COSHH and PPE
- Documentation
- Data integrity
- Report and/or CofA generation
- Dealing with questionable laboratory results
